  • After separating, you can apply for a property settlement any time. But there are deadlines: married couples have 12 months from when their divorce becomes final, and de facto couples have two years from separation. Our Raymond Terrace family lawyers can help you understand these limits and make your application in time.

  • Not necessarily. Many family law disputes are settled through negotiation or mediation without needing court. However, urgent issues—like child safety, urgent parenting decisions, or domestic violence—may require court proceedings. Our Raymond Terrace family lawyers represent clients both in out-of-court negotiations and, when required, in the Federal Circuit and Family Court of Australia and Raymond Terrace Local Court.

  • In NSW, when deciding where a child will live, the court focuses on what is in the child’s best interests. It looks at safety, continuity, the benefit of relationship with both parents, and the capacity of each parent to provide care. Our Raymond Terrace family lawyers guide parents through the process, negotiate workable parenting plans, and, where required, advocate strongly in court.

  • Grandparents can apply for parenting orders if it is shown to be in the best interests of the child. The court considers the nature of their relationship with the grandchildren, the child’s needs, and the parents’ views. Our Raymond Terrace family lawyers support grandparents in seeking those arrangements, negotiating where possible or appearing in court if needed.
